    "Dead Presidents" spawned two soundtracks, both of them loaded with vintage Soul classics.



    "Boogie Nights" had two too and it's great for a musical history lesson.



    "Pimps Player and Private Eyes" has most of the Blaxploitation songs from the 70's including "Theme from Shaft" by Isaac Hayes, "Across 110th Street" by Bobby Womack, "Trouble Man" by Marvin Gaye, "I Choose You" by Willie Hutch and "Pusherman" by Curtis Mayfield. It's a mainstay of my collection.
